Transaction 678a589cbe91b4cb430356038734ff023083cb9678fde2aefc63fcae9f9bbd4f
1 Input
2 Outputs
- 678a589cbe91b4cb430356038734ff023083cb9678fde2aefc63fcae9f9bbd4f:0
- 678a589cbe91b4cb430356038734ff023083cb9678fde2aefc63fcae9f9bbd4f:1
value 81363
address 12CmXLzmWSNGL4KH9X4ALGeXMBUp9FyLea
value 1929677
address 16MFJf9oRnDqhxTBFcDqt8kbCZFCpo8YVW